Is it possible to have negative velocity but positive acceleration if so what would this mean?

Yes. If the velocity and the acceleration have different signs (opposite directions), then the object is slowing down. … A car traveling in the negative x-direction and braking has a negative velocity and a positive acceleration.

Is velocity negative when moving left?

Assuming rightward is positive, the velocity is positive whenever the car is moving to the right, and the velocity is negative whenever the car is moving to the left. The acceleration points in the same direction as the velocity if the car is speeding up, and in the opposite direction if the car is slowing down.

What happens when both acceleration and velocity are negative?

If the velocity and acceleration are in the same direction (both have the same sign – both positive or both negative) the object is speeding up. If the velocity and acceleration are in opposite directions (they have opposite signs), the object is slowing down.

Can negative acceleration speed up?

If the velocity is said to be in the positive direction, negative acceleration would indicate that the object is slowing down. But if the velocity is said to be in the negative direction, negative acceleration would indicate that the object is speeding up.
